One-Bedroom Chalet
1 × Double bed48 ㎡up to 2
This chalet consists of a kitchen, a seating area, 1 separate bedroom and 1 bathroom with a shower and a hairdryer. Guests can make meals in the kitchen that comes with a stovetop, a refrigerator, kitchenware and an oven. The chalet provides a wardrobe, an electric kettle, a sofa, a flat-screen TV with cable channels, as well as sea views. The unit offers 1 bed.

The Bucks Head
Modern Cuisine
£££
Chef Alex Greene’s first job was at this historic pub and now he has returned to his hometown to run the lovely village inn with his partner Bronagh McCormick. He arrives back in Dundrum with plenty of experience, borne out in pared-back, accessible and hugely enjoyable dishes based on a bounty of Northern Irish produce, from Kilkeel crab to Mourne Spring lamb – the seafood chowder is a particular highlight. The pub itself is charming, as is the service led by Bronagh.
